Project Description:

This project implements a decentralized identity management system leveraging Decentralized Identifiers (DIDs) and Verifiable Credentials (VCs). The goal is to provide a secure, privacy-preserving, and decentralized identity verification and management approach.

The project comprises three interconnected web applications, each serving a critical role in the ecosystem: Issuer, Authenticator, and Verifier.

1. Issuer Web Application
The Issuer web application is responsible for creating and issuing Verifiable Credentials (VCs) to users.
Key Features:
Registration: Organizations or entities can register as trusted issuers.
Credential Issuance: Issuers can generate VCs containing user-specific information such as names, IDs, or certifications. These credentials are cryptographically signed to ensure authenticity.
DID Integration: Each issued credential is associated with a user's DID, ensuring decentralized ownership and control.

2. Authenticator Web Application
The Authenticator web application is the user interface for managing DIDs and VCs.
Key Features:
User Dashboard: Users can view and manage their DIDs and associated VCs.
Secure Storage: Implements secure methods (e.g., wallets) to store DIDs and VCs locally or on the blockchain.
Credential Sharing: Allows users to selectively share VCs with verifiers using cryptographic protocols to ensure privacy.
DID Resolution: Resolves DIDs to retrieve public keys or other metadata.

3. Verifier Web Application
The Verifier web application is designed for entities requiring credential validation.
Key Features:
Credential Verification: Verifiers can authenticate the validity of VCs by checking the issuer's signature and ensuring the credential has not been tampered with or revoked.
DID Lookup: The application queries the associated DID registry to confirm the issuer's and user's identities.
Access Control: Implement policies to ensure only authorized entities can request and verify specific credentials.

Technologies and Frameworks Used:

Blockchain/DID Registry: For decentralized storage and resolution of DIDs.
Cryptographic Protocols: Ensuring secure issuance, sharing, and verification of VCs.
Frontend Frameworks: For the user interface of all three web apps (e.g., React, Angular).
Backend: Node.js/Express.js for handling APIs and server logic.
Interoperability Standards: Adhering to W3C standards for DIDs and VCs.

Overall Workflow:

Issuance: The issuer creates a VC and associates it with the user's DID.
Management: The user stores and manages their VCs using the Authenticator web app.
Verification: The verifier retrieves the user's VC, validates its authenticity and integrity, and confirms the user's identity or claim.
